Yes, of course i will. It was very hard to get a Gulper in Switzerland. I have him since December last jear. I thik he isn't grow a lot since then, perhaps only about an inch. When i got him he was quite skinny, he was a wildcaught one. I was lucky and otherwise he was healthy and eated instantly. I give him most of the time whole frozen fish, and sometimes a live one. I have lots of hidnig places in his 55 gallon tank, but happily hes always hangs out right in front of the Aquarium. I think if a Gulper feels safe, he didn't hide a lot. What's funny about mine is that i had kept him with guppies and this combination worked well. Now he lives with some cardinal Tetras, but that was a fault... Im very happy with him, he shows awsome coloration and is very healthy. He eats without any problems, i think the key to success is lots of hidnig places and a perfect ph level.
